LayerLogic is a Google Workspace Add-on for Google Calendar. This Privacy Policy explains how LayerLogic accesses, uses, and handles user data.1. Data Access and UseLayerLogic accesses Google Calendar data only as necessary to provide its core functionality, including:Undo and redo of calendar event changes
Snapshot creation and restoration of calendar state
Creation of bundled events based on user-defined templatesThe add-on reads and writes calendar event data strictly in response to user actions and does not access data unrelated to these features.LayerLogic does not use Google user data for advertising or marketing purposes and does not sell user data to third parties.2. Data StorageLayerLogic stores limited data required to support its functionality, which may include:Event metadata (such as event IDs, titles, dates, and configuration data)
Undo/redo history
Snapshot data
Bundle configuration dataThis data is stored securely using Google Apps Script storage services and/or Firebase (Firestore), depending on the feature.No calendar data is stored beyond what is necessary to provide the functionality described above.3.
